Museo Casa Concha is a small museum located in the heart of Cusco, Peru. This colonial house has been transformed into a museum showcasing archaeological artifacts and finds related to Machu Picchu. The museum features a collection of excavation photos and videos, providing insights into the Inca civilization. Visitors can explore the two-story building at their own pace, with tours typically lasting around one to two hours. Entrance fees are 20 soles for foreign visitors, and it’s important to note that the museum operates on a cash-only basis.
In addition to its notable collection of artifacts, the museum also highlights the historic context around Machu Picchu. Exhibits include films in Spanish and English detailing the discovery of the site, ancient Incan life, and significant daily artifacts. Some reviews mention real mummies and impressive photography, enhancing the visitor experience. On the second floor, there’s a small art gallery featuring local artists’ work. Overall, Museo Casa Concha serves as an essential stop for those seeking to understand the rich history of the Inca Empire before visiting Machu Picchu.
